Radisson Blu Hotel Oceans Umhlanga is a luxurious, modern hotel in the coastal town of Umhlanga, just north of Durban, South Africa. Known for excellent hospitality and contemporary design, it’s ideal for both business and leisure travelers, offering a comfortable and stylish retreat. Guests can enjoy dining at the elegant restaurant, which blends local and international cuisine, or relax at the rooftop bar, which provides a beautiful setting for cocktails and socializing. Amenities such as a fitness center, outdoor pool, and spa add to the relaxing experience. Business travelers have access to versatile meeting and event spaces outfitted with modern technology, ideal for both corporate and private events. Overall, the Radisson Blu Hotel Oceans Umhlanga combines luxury, comfort, and scenic views to offer an exceptional experience along Umhlanga’s beautiful coastline.

Project Challenges

Challenge 1 – Given the coastal location, the materials used must withstand high humidity, saltwater exposure, and potential storms. Developing and supplying products that meet these conditions while maintaining aesthetic appeal can be complex.

Challenge 2 –. Ensuring that these materials are readily available and fit within the project timeline can be challenging.

Challenge 3 – The compatibility of these products with the overall architectural design and local climate conditions must be ensured.
